Understanding Lithium Battery Cells: A Detailed Process Explanation
The battery spot welding process is a technology that welds the electrode material on battery components to conductive strips. It uses the principle of resistance heating to instantaneously heat the electrodes and wires at high temperatures, causing the welding materials to melt at high temperatures and form solder joint connections. Understanding Battery Diagnostics: A Comprehensive Overview
Battery diagnostics involves assessing the condition and performance of a battery to determine its ability to function effectively. It encompasses various techniques to measure parameters such as SoC and SoH, which provide insights into the battery''s current operational status and expected lifespan.

What is battery repair?
Battery repair refers to repair work focused on the battery pack, this can include replacing cells or other key components such as the BMS. The design of the battery pack, the use of glues, putting or welding, as well as software can make battery repair dificult or impossible.1,2
What are the barriers to repairing and replacing batteries?
Refurbishers and repairers report multiple barriers to repairing and replacing batteries including lack spare parts and tools, safety considerations, proprietary software, non-interoperability between brands/types of batteries, and an increase in the use of adhesives and solder. 2.1. BATTERY REPAIR

What are the remedial measures in a battery system?
Remedial measures include controlling the charging rate, performing battery equalization, regular inspection and maintenance and controlling the depth of discharge to effectively manage the charging and discharging state of the battery system.
